**Ticket: Vault lockout blocking Thistledown scanner review**

For the reviewer of the typo-squatting package scanner: the Thistledown registry vault locked after the scanner's credential rotation failed mid-deploy. Please verify the retry logic in the rotation patch before we unlock — we don't want a repeat. Once your review is approved, unlock the vault using the passphrase below.

strongbox words: druath-quenael

Handover Note — Lease Renegotiation, Dunmore Site

To my successor: the Dunmore warehouse lease expires in eleven months. I've had two rounds with the landlord, Keld Property Trust; they opened at a 12% uplift, we countered at flat with a five-year term. Market comparables support our position. Legal has reviewed the break clause — exercisable with six months' notice if talks stall. Next meeting is scheduled for early next month; brief notes are in the shared folder. The confidential note below explains why timing matters.

management briefing: Project Zorix slips by six weeks because of the audit delay.

Subject: Password reset revamp — sync prep

Welcome to the rotation. Quick context for Thursday's eng sync: the Lockmere password reset flow is being rebuilt this quarter. Old token emails are deprecated; the new flow uses short-lived verification codes. Expect questions about rollout phasing and fallback behavior. Skim the rollout plan and known edge cases before the meeting so we can keep it short. Everything is on the design page here.

dashboard of yagep-tajop = https://jira.tolvaqsys.internal/browse/pages/pages/browse

**Payflow Environments**

This page documents the environments used by the Payflow charge service, primarily to help diagnose the flaky integration tests seen in the Merrow suite. The staging environment intentionally mirrors production timeouts, while the test environment shortens them, which is the root of most flakes: assertions race the settlement poller. Before changing any retry logic, compare behavior across all three tiers. The test environment's current configuration is listed below.

deployment values, fahaf-kahif:
[pelwyn]
port = 5432
team = gorius
host = pelwyn.novacnet.local
region = central-4
access_code = ac_a732b8
timeout_ms = 2000